Many people view telemarketing calls as intrusive and disruptive, especially during busy times of the day In order to overcome these negative perceptions, businesses must approach telemarketing with sensitivity and respect for the customer’s time This means being transparent about the purpose of the call, being polite and professional in all interactions, and giving customers the option to opt-out of future calls if they wish.
Another challenge that businesses face with telemarketing is compliance with regulations and laws governing cold calling and unsolicited marketing In many countries, there are strict rules in place to protect consumers from unsolicited calls, such as the National Do Not Call Registry in the United States Failure to comply with these regulations can result in hefty fines and damage to the company’s reputation Therefore, businesses must stay informed about the latest regulations and ensure that their telemarketing practices are in line with legal requirements.
